Output 95b6ab74b393b5a633b0656653134c5fbc41402ec8a65f84bb2239e23778b6a7:1

value
3457900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 60af8c01393b19dbe9b7a8f780a679cdd2ad6379 OP_EQUALVERIFY OP_CHECKSIG
address
19pEAdQfUmnmSEXuHwozdHRSAgcKfJf2wL
transaction
95b6ab74b393b5a633b0656653134c5fbc41402ec8a65f84bb2239e23778b6a7
spent
true